Pinnacle Investment Management Group Ltd (PNI) — Tangible Net Worth Ratio

Latest as of December 2025: 99.8%

Pinnacle Investment Management Group Ltd (PNI) has a Tangible Net Worth Ratio of 99.8% as of December 2025. This metric is calculated by deducting intangible assets (AU$1.57 Million) from net assets (AU$933.86 Million) and expressing it as a percentage of total net assets. A higher ratio means that more of the company's equity is backed by tangible, balance-sheet-verifiable assets rather than goodwill, patents, or brand value.
